2. Environment Psychology is the scientific study of environmental processes and behavior in
humans. Environment Psychology provides us with a sophisticated framework for understanding
the complex interactions between biological, behavioral, cognitive and socio-cultural factors that
influence thought, emotions, postural attitudes, posture and behavior.
